"After months of 0.x beta releases, Mozilla.org has released
Version 1.0 of Thunderbird—its e-mail, RSS, and newsgroup
client. Thunderbird combines a lean, stripped-down look and feel
with some very useful features. The program is highly efficient,
occupying less than 20MB when installed—pretty good for an
e-mail client that, with the right extensions, competes more with
Outlook than with Outlook Express.
